btCrawler is the perfect tool to find other bluetooth devices and their services. It can be useful during a pentest or ethical hacking.
This tool can scan for surrounding visible bluetooth devices. It shows the device type, supported services and the signal strength. It can also be used to locate a device based on the signal strength. Devices like Headsets are usually only visible during the pairing phase. Thus you might not be able to track your lost headset even if it is still connected.
*** PLEASE NOTE: Devices with Android below 4.3 can not be supported by the new features. You will receive the last working version before the changes. Any other device with Android 4.3 or higher will receive the new features like new UI and LE scanning. I am sorry for any inconvenience caused by the last updates. ***
Features:
- Support for Bluetooth LE scanning (including LE attributes and characterstics)
- Database support. All scanned devices are now stored in a database and can be reviewed. Stored data includes the time a device is first seen and when it was last seen.
- List currently paired devices
- Scan for visible devices
- Shows Device Name, BDADDR (like MAC), Class of Device, Vendor and Signal Strength
- Query SDP services from devices
- Query Bluetooth LE attributes and characteristics
- Pair / Unpair to devices
The Database can be exported to a csv file on the external storage. Filename is: btcrawler-.csv
Example: /mnt/sdcard/btCrawler-01-09-2013.csv
The csv has the following order: Device Name, Device Address, Class of Device, Pairing Status, Last Signal Strength, First Time Seen, Last Time Seen, Vendor.
The Database can also be wiped. For both functions hit the menu button.
Over the time I will add more features as I find more ways to mangle the API a bit more.
(People call btCrawler often also: BluetoothScanner, Bluetooth Scanner, Bluetooth Sniffer, BluetoothSniffer, Bluetooth Wardriving, Bluetooth Diagnostic, Bluetooth Tool)
Act responsible like a hacker, not like a cracker or skiddie!
Graphics from http://www.clker.com/ Mainly from OCAL, thanks!
btCrawler è lo strumento perfetto per trovare altri dispositivi Bluetooth e dei loro servizi. Può essere utile durante un pentest o ethical hacking.
Questo strumento può eseguire la scansione per i dispositivi bluetooth visibili circostante. Essa mostra il tipo di dispositivo, i servizi supportati e la potenza del segnale. Può anche essere utilizzato per individuare un dispositivo basato sulla forza del segnale. I dispositivi come auricolari sono di solito visibili solo durante la fase di accoppiamento. Così si potrebbe non essere in grado di monitorare l'auricolare perso anche se è ancora collegata.
*** NOTA: I dispositivi con Android di sotto 4.3 non possono essere supportate dalle nuove funzionalità. Riceverai l'ultima versione di lavoro prima che le modifiche. Qualsiasi altro dispositivo con Android 4.3 o superiore riceveranno le nuove funzionalità come la nuova interfaccia utente e la scansione LE. Mi dispiace per i disagi causati dagli ultimi aggiornamenti. ***
Caratteristiche:
- Supporto per la scansione Bluetooth LE (inclusi attributi e characterstics LE)
- Supporto database. Tutti i dispositivi analizzati ora sono memorizzati in un database e possono essere rivisti. I dati memorizzati include la volta che un dispositivo è la prima volta e quando è stato visto l'ultima volta.
- Elenco dispositivi attualmente associati
- Scansione per dispositivi visibili
- Mostra il nome del dispositivo, BDADDR (come MAC), classe del dispositivo, fornitore e intensità del segnale
- Servizi di SDP query da dispositivi
- Attributi e caratteristiche Query Bluetooth LE
- Coppia / Disaccoppia ai dispositivi
Il database può essere esportato in un file csv sulla memoria esterna. Nome del file è: btcrawler- .csv
Esempio: /mnt/sdcard/btCrawler-01-09-2013.csv
Il csv ha il seguente ordine: Nome dispositivo, Indirizzo dispositivo, classe di dispositivo, l'associazione di stato, Ultima potenza del segnale, la prima volta Visto, Last Time Visto, Venditore ambulante.
Il database può anche essere pulito. Per entrambe le funzioni premere il tasto menu.
Nel corso del tempo vorrei aggiungere altre funzionalità come ho trovato altri modi per manipolare l'API un po 'di più.
(La gente chiama btCrawler spesso anche: BluetoothScanner, Scanner Bluetooth, Bluetooth Sniffer, BluetoothSniffer, Bluetooth Wardriving, Bluetooth Diagnostic, Strumento di Bluetooth)
Atto responsabile come un hacker, non come un cracker o skiddie!
Grafica da http://www.clker.com/ Principalmente da OCAL, grazie!